joecooper Posted April 7, 2013 Share Posted April 7, 2013 I have a PHP page which gets the ID from the URL and finds the download link from the MySQL database. It's a simple script: $songid = $_GET['id']; //get the song ID from the title. $query = "SELECT * FROM urls WHERE id=$songid"; $result = mysql_query($query) or die(mysql_error()); $row = mysql_fetch_array($result); $url = $row['url']; But I would rather the URL be displayed with: $row['filename'] . ".html" I know a little about using RewriteEngine but I have no idea how to set the URL from the MySQL database. Thanks Joe Link to comment https://forums.phpfreaks.com/topic/276638-rewite-php-url-downloadphpid14325/ Share on other sites More sharing options...
joecooper Posted April 7, 2013 Author Share Posted April 7, 2013 Just a thought, but am I doing this the wrong way around? I was linking from a main page to the download.php pages with the ID for the file. Should I be linking instead to the <filename>.html and then the rewite will convert it into "download.php?id=313453" for the script to be called? Link to comment https://forums.phpfreaks.com/topic/276638-rewite-php-url-downloadphpid14325/#findComment-1423375 Share on other sites More sharing options...
Recommended Posts
Archived
This topic is now archived and is closed to further replies.